The central drive thickener is a solid-liquid separation device designed and manufactured by our company for sludge or material concentration. Primarily used in municipal and industrial wastewater treatment, mining, metallurgy, and chemical industries, this equipment is designed to perform preliminary thickening of high-moisture suspensions (such as excess sludge and mineral slurries) to reduce their volume, thereby creating favorable conditions for subsequent processing steps like dewatering and drying.

The equipment adopts a central drive mechanism, utilizing a slowly rotating sludge scraping mechanism to facilitate the settling and aggregation of solid particles, while assisting in the collection and discharge of concentrated material. Its structural design emphasizes operational stability and continuity.

  • Structure and Working Principle
  1. Core structural composition

The device is composed of the following parts:

  • The thickener tank is usually cylindrical in shape, with a conical bottom for mud collection.
  • The central drive unit, located at the center of the tank, consists of a motor, a reducer, and an overload protection mechanism, providing power for the entire sludge scraping system.
  • Transmission vertical shaft and scraper arm system: The central vertical shaft driven by the drive mechanism is connected to scraper arms and scrapers at its lower end. The scraper arms are typically symmetrically arranged truss structures, while the scrapers are used to slowly scrape the concentrated material from the pool bottom towards the central sludge collection hopper.
  • Work bridge or platform: Provides access and space for equipment installation and maintenance.
  • Electrical control system: can realize the start and stop of equipment, the monitoring of the running state.
  1. Working Principle

After the suspension enters the thickener, the solid particles begin to settle naturally under the influence of gravity. The central drive unit, once activated, drives the scraper arm system to rotate continuously at a low speed (typically several minutes per revolution).

  • Settling process: The slow rotation helps to form a stable settling environment, avoid the violent disturbance of the settled solid layer, and facilitate the aggregation and compaction of fine particles.
  • The sludge collection process: The scraper mounted on the scraper arm gently scrapes the settled and gradually concentrated material along the inclined bottom of the tank to the central sludge collection hopper, then discharges it through the sludge discharge pipe or pump.
  • Overflow process: The separated supernatant flows out from the annular overflow weir at the top of the tank.
  • Core technical features
  1. Compact structure with centralized layout: The core components of drive and transmission are concentrated at the center of the pool, resulting in a well-organized overall structure.
  2. The operation is stable: the center transmission mode has stable operation track, and the disturbance of the flow state in the pool is small, which is helpful to the sedimentation and concentration of the solid matter.
  3. The operation management is relatively simple: with a high degree of automation, it can be set to intermittent or continuous operation mode as needed, and the daily maintenance points are relatively centralized.
  4. The system has a certain range of material adaptability: by adjusting operating parameters (such as rotational speed and sludge discharge frequency), it can process suspensions of various properties.
  • Main technical parameters

Parameter item

Description / Customizable range example

Diameter of the pool (D)

Common design range: Ø6 meters to Ø30 meters

Depth of water at the pool edge (H)

Designed according to process requirements, common range: 3.5m – 5.0m

driving power

The calculation is based on the pool diameter and load, with the sample range being 1.1kW to 7.5kW.

scraper speed

Approximately 0.02–0.1 revolutions per minute (slow linear speed)

Main material (contact medium part)

Available options include carbon steel (with heavy-duty corrosion-resistant coating) and stainless steel (304/316).

control method

Manual/automatic control cabinet, with optional remote monitoring interface

 

  • Main Application Fields

This device is applicable to the following scenarios requiring pre-concentration of suspensions:

  • Municipal sewage treatment: gravity concentration of residual activated sludge.
  • Industrial wastewater treatment: preliminary concentration of sludge from papermaking, food, and chemical industries.
  • Mining and metallurgy: Concentration and pre-dewatering preparation of concentrate or tailings pulp.
  • Other fields: solid-liquid separation and concentration processes for similar materials.
